Transaction 54e08146a1a89434596006621eb8cad59e047b30ca69eef461042a8419c0b156
1 Input
1 Output
-
54e08146a1a89434596006621eb8cad59e047b30ca69eef461042a8419c0b156: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bba685f33053ee349d3ae74c9133303f65c3f7c517fe158083f205a7916af3df
- address
- bc1phwngtues20hrf8f6uaxfzves8aju8a79zllptqyr7gz60yt2700sm2cgwl